Battery Materials Business Optimization Manager

Assists the Product Manager in developing and guiding relevant plans and initiatives to optimize the growth and profitability of all products under the Battery Materials business within the global/China business segment. Combines financial planning and analysis capabilities with a business perspective: supports the development of pricing models and similar tools, while monitoring costs and identifying optimization opportunities from a product management standpoint.

Takes charge of product portfolio and product lifecycle management, focusing on maximizing profits, minimizing costs, and delivering value. Acts as a versatile cross-functional communicator, leads the follow-up of key projects, and serves as a communication bridge between the business side and functional departments.

Participates in sourcing decisions to support value optimization for both the business and Cabot as a whole. Additionally, undertakes daily business support tasks, including collaborating with R&D, technology, and production teams to establish a tracking mechanism for new formula management, as well as responding to customer requests.

This role reports to China Product Manager.

The role is best located in Shanghai, China.

Job Responsibilities

• Responsible for evaluating and monitoring the full-dimensional performance of the product portfolio, covering growth, profitability, raw materials, inventory levels, manufacturing, marketing, sales, and other aspects; coordinate various adjustment measures to ensure the optimization of performance under short-term business plans and budget targets; at the same time, use financial capabilities to assist in building pricing models and other tools, and monitor costs and identify optimization opportunities from a product management (PM) perspective.

• Develop pricing recommendations based on the business framework, market conditions, competition environment and marketing programs; track the achievement of pricing targets, identify abnormal deviations, and collaborate with the commercial team to promote rectification.

• Oversee cost trend and identify the abnormalities with further collaboration with FP&A, plant, procurement and finance team to lead the optimization projects and actions (raw material costs and leakage costs like logistic, package, external services costs, etc); with collecting the cost information from market together with marketing / FP&A supporting to find internal improvement chances.

• Collaborate with the regional supply planning team to manage the key supply issues, optimize supply-demand matching and inventory target achievement, facilitating the implementation of business plans; proactively take the lead in resolving product-related issues (such as insufficient minimum inventory, compliance issues, stock shortages, and excess inventory), evaluate and lead decisions on product priority trade-offs to maximize profits.

• Collaborate with relevant departments to establish a tracking mechanism for new formula management, while responding to customer needs, such as general capacity information sharing, data breakdowns, drafting official communications, etc.
